Currently the best place to buy hermit crabs is from pet stores. Small stores have a better likelyhood of their crabs being treated humanely as large chains often have poor conditions. Mall kiosks are usually a very undesireable place to purchase them, as there is often very little in the way of supplies for your crabs and there is also a good chance they have been in very poor conditions leading to ill or permanently damaged crabs that will not live long. The same for tourist shop and beachfront strip malls. If the crabs have been kept in a wire cage (which is very common in these kinds of places) and exposed to the air and temperatures, the chance is they will die rather soon, usually within a few weeks of purchase. Make sure to research the proper habitat, temps, humidity, and feeding and water treatment for hermit crabs before you purchase them. Do NOT depend on pet stores to know what you will need, they are often very uneducated on the care of hermit crabs, and their job is just to sell you "stuff". Most of the "stuff" available in pet stores for hermit crabs is not safe for them, and not what they need.
